Essential Duties And Responsibilities- Provide direct patient care to infants, children, and adolescents primarily in their home according to the active plan of care, as given by the physician and other appropriate personnel.
- Provide services in accordance with a physician’s orders and in adherence to state, federal, and national accreditation commission regulations; under the direction and supervision of clinical supervision staff and the agency Administrator.
- Perform comprehensive patient assessments.
- Administer prescribed medications, treatments, and therapies as ordered by the physician.
- Document timely clear, concise, and accurate clinical notes in accordance with the plan of care.
- Notify the RN Case Manager of any changes in the patient’s condition.
- Provide and document education to patients and their families on specific details of diagnosis, treatment, and prevention.
- Collaborate with other professional disciplines to ensure that patients are receiving quality care, necessary to achieve, and exceed individual goals.
- Use appropriate infection control procedures and safety.
- Comply with all company policies, practices, and procedures.
- Other duties as assigned.
- Current State Licensed Practical Nursing (LPN) License.
- One (1) Year Home Health Experience Preferred.
- One (1) Year Pediatric Experience Preferred.
- Current CPR Certification.
- Must have reliable transportation to office and patients’ homes.
- Position regularly requires bending, reaching, standing, stooping, sitting, twisting, talking, and hearing.
- Push and pull 50 pounds (position patient, move equipment, etc.).
- Support 50 pounds of weight (ambulate patient).
- Lift 50 pounds (pick up a child, transfer a patient, etc.) as well as assist with weights of more than 100 pounds.
- Carry equipment and supplies.
- See information up to 24 inches away (monitors, computer screens, etc.).
